[QUOTE="trappererick, post: 2692187, member: 57399"] To be honest I don't put a vest on my dogs anymore as I found that they caused rubbing issues. My boys, even the short haired Braque have never had an issue. I do dry them off best I can when we get in the truck, but they seem to be able to handle the cold and snow for much longer than I am. If I were going to try a vest i think neoprene would be the way to go. [/QUOTE]
